We’ve used Mcquiars, Boat Bling, magic eraser, and other similar products on the vinyl. Depending on the stain, each have their advantages. Big thing is to keep any cleaner from getting on the threads as it can deteriorate them. Also coat with Vinyl Sauce or something similar for protection.

Toilet bowl cleaner works wonders on outdrives.

"And cleaning recommendations for the out drive."

What I've done:

50/50 water/bleach (or industrial cleaner). Spray on, let sit about 15'. Then power wash (the grime, not the paint).

Once, my drive was way beyond "grimmy." Had to use 50/50 muriatic acid (with gloves, goggles, mask). Then power wash.

If you use toilet bowl cleaner, use the 3X.
